Causes of Biodiversity Loss

threats to ecological variety

As human activities continue to reshape the planet, habitat loss and degradation emerge as the primary causes of biodiversity loss. Urbanization and agricultural expansion lead to significant habitat destruction, threatening 1 million species with extinction.

Invasive species, often introduced through human actions, disrupt local ecosystems and outcompete native species, further contributing to declines in biodiversity. Pollution, including plastic waste and chemical runoff, severely impacts wildlife and degrades habitats, threatening sensitive species.

Climate change exacerbates these issues by altering habitats and increasing extreme weather events, making survival difficult for many organisms. Additionally, overexploitation of resources like overfishing and illegal wildlife trade drives population declines, deepening the biodiversity crisis and increasing the extinction rate.

Disrupted Food Webs

Biodiversity loss disrupts food webs, leading to significant consequences for ecosystem stability. When keystone species decline, like sea otters, prey species such as sea urchins can overpopulate, devastating kelp forests and the biodiversity they support.

A mere 10% drop in plant diversity can trigger a 20% reduction in ecosystem stability, revealing how interconnected species are within food webs. The loss of crucial pollinators due to habitat destruction can also threaten agricultural yields, risking global food security.

As some species flourish unchecked while others face extinction, ecosystems become unbalanced, destabilizing the very systems that sustain life, including our own. Protecting biodiversity is essential to maintaining the health and resilience of food webs.

Altered Nutrient Cycling

The disruption of food webs can lead to significant changes in nutrient cycling, which further threatens ecosystem stability.

When biodiversity loss occurs, you face several critical impacts:

  1. Diminished organisms responsible for decomposing organic matter, essential for nutrient cycling and soil fertility.
  2. A decline in plant species diversity that reduces nutrient uptake, harming soil health and agricultural productivity.
  3. The loss of keystone species, like specific fungi and bacteria, alters nutrient processes, affecting nitrogen and phosphorus availability.
  4. Imbalances in nutrient cycling from altered species interactions can cause nutrient accumulation or depletion, destabilizing ecosystems.

Healthy ecosystems rich in biodiversity maintain nutrient cycling, supporting essential functions like food production and clean water provision.

Without it, the stability of our environment hangs in the balance.

Threats to Human Health

risks to human wellbeing

As ecosystems become increasingly disrupted, the health risks to humans grow considerably.

Biodiversity loss directly impacts human health by increasing the likelihood of zoonotic diseases, which account for 60-75% of infectious diseases. When diverse species decline, like important pollinators, food security for billions is threatened. This disruption can lead to outbreaks of diseases such as Covid-19 and Ebola, putting everyone at risk.

In addition, the degradation of ecosystems jeopardizes essential services, including water purification and nutrient cycling, fundamental for overall well-being.

Moreover, biodiversity loss hinders drug discovery, limiting access to medicinal resources derived from various plant species. Protecting ecosystems is essential not only for the environment but also for safeguarding our health and future advancements in medicine.

Increased Food Insecurity

When ecosystems lose their diversity, agricultural productivity takes a hit, leading to heightened food insecurity. You may not realize that biodiversity loss directly impacts food systems in several ways:

  1. Reduced Crop Variety: Fewer plant species mean a limited food supply, threatening nutrition.
  2. Fishing Industry Decline: Diminishing marine biodiversity jeopardizes the fishing sector, which provides 100 million metric tonnes of food annually.
  3. Soil and Pest Issues: Loss of diverse ecosystems accelerates soil degradation and pest outbreaks, undermining agricultural resilience.
  4. Zoonotic Diseases: Increased health problems linked to biodiversity loss can divert significant funds from food production.

These factors collectively compromise food security, making it essential to protect biodiversity for a stable and resilient food system.

Loss of Tourism Revenue

As healthcare systems grapple with the financial burden of rising zoonotic diseases, another significant economic consequence surfaces: the loss of tourism revenue.

Biodiversity loss directly threatens eco-tourism, jeopardizing local economies that rely on nature-based travel. Here's how it unfolds:

  1. Healthy ecosystems, like the Great Barrier Reef, contribute nearly AUS$6 billion to Australia's economy.
  2. Degraded marine ecosystems lead to fewer wildlife sightings, diminishing tourist appeal.
  3. The decline in unique experiences drives down visitation rates.
  4. Investing in marine protected areas can safeguard fish catches valued at $70-$80 billion.

Preserving biodiversity is crucial for the Conservation of Nature and sustaining economic prosperity for communities dependent on eco-tourism.

Without it, these local economies face dire financial consequences.
